Why Hi Vis Workwear Matters
The core purpose of hi vis clothing is simple: visibility. When workers are easy to see, the risk of accidents reduces dramatically. Bright colours like fluorescent yellow, orange, or lime stand out against most backgrounds, while reflective tape ensures visibility even in low-light conditions.
From a safety perspective, this is non-negotiable. Workers who blend into their environment—whether it’s a dimly lit warehouse or a busy runway—are at higher risk of being struck by vehicles or equipment. That’s why compliance with Australian Standards for high visibility workwear is so important, and why investing in the right clothing isn’t just good practice—it’s a legal and ethical responsibility.
Roads and Construction Sites: Safety on the Move
Road workers and construction teams face some of the most dangerous working environments. Vehicles are constantly moving, weather conditions can change quickly, and many tasks happen near live traffic.
Here, hi vis workwear is essential. Bright, durable, and weather-resistant garments help workers remain visible whether they’re directing traffic, repairing roads, or operating heavy machinery. Features like waterproof fabrics, breathable materials, and strategically placed reflective strips make a real difference in both comfort and safety.
For construction companies, ensuring every team member has proper high visibility workwear also supports compliance with industry regulations—something inspectors pay close attention to.
Airports: A World of Constant Motion
Airports never sleep. From baggage handlers to ground crew guiding aircraft, visibility is crucial. Planes, fuel trucks, luggage carts, and service vehicles all operate within a tight space, often during the night or in low-visibility weather conditions.
In these environments, hi vis clothing not only keeps staff safe but also supports efficiency. Workers can be quickly identified, which reduces delays and helps maintain strict schedules. Lightweight, breathable, and durable hi vis jackets and vests are common, allowing teams to move comfortably while staying visible to pilots, drivers, and colleagues.
Warehouses and Logistics: Streamlined Safety Indoors
Inside warehouses and distribution centres, forklifts and pallet movers are constantly on the move. Narrow aisles, stacked pallets, and busy teams create potential blind spots. High visibility workwear reduces these risks by ensuring workers stand out against shelving and machinery.
Many logistics companies also use hi vis clothing to enhance team coordination. For example, different coloured vests may help distinguish between supervisors, forklift drivers, and packers—adding another layer of organisation to the workplace.
Mining and Industrial Sites: Tough Environments, Tough Gear
Mining, oil, and gas industries push workwear to the limit. Harsh weather, heavy equipment, and remote conditions mean that hi vis workwear must be extremely durable and designed for comfort during long shifts.
High-quality hi vis clothing in these sectors often includes flame-resistant fabrics, reinforced seams, and advanced moisture-wicking technology. This ensures workers not only remain visible but also stay safe in hazardous conditions such as exposure to sparks, dust, or chemicals.
What to Look for in Hi Vis Clothing
Not all hi vis workwear is created equal. To choose the right gear for your team, consider:
- Compliance with Australian Standards – Always check that garments meet AS/NZS 4602.1 standards for visibility.
- Job-specific needs – Outdoor teams may need waterproof jackets, while indoor workers may prefer lightweight vests.
- Durability – Reinforced stitching and high-quality fabrics are essential in tough environments.
- Comfort – Breathable fabrics and ergonomic designs help workers perform at their best.
- Reflectivity – Reflective tape placement can make a big difference in low-light safety.
